    Hexadecimal dump This feature is useful for programmers who are debugging printing programs and want to see the actual codes the printer is receiving. (Some computers change the codes the programmer intended.) In this mode, all data received will be printed in a hexadecimal dump format, rather than the control codes being acted on as command codes.[...]

    Clearing the buffer/All reset The printer stores received data in a large memory buffer. This creates a problem when you want to abandon a printing job and restart: the printer may beholding more data in its buffer than it has actually printed, and this unprinted data must be cleared out before restarting.     chapter 5 DEFAULT SETTINGS=EDS MODE From the control panel you can change the parameters that define how your printer works. These parameters become your power-on settings.This func- tion is called the Electronic DIP Switch (EDS) mode.     OF THE EDS SETTINGS The printer stores the parameters that you can select from the control panel while in the EDS mode. A default is the setting that the printer will use if none is specifically selected by a program. When you first turn on or later reset your printer these default settings will take effect.
